Output fb59fbb2827f0f23545ea105dabde72cf4a95125b4b9ebf0e050da14949a707c:9

value
52597667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e2d33ee9b0f00b663b8d6cfb4a30db879b7932 OP_EQUAL
address
33WAVH6G6m4WKC3cAJ1uch9B7HDf1f3jYo
transaction
fb59fbb2827f0f23545ea105dabde72cf4a95125b4b9ebf0e050da14949a707c
spent
true